Lines Matching refs:i2c_edid

54 	struct intel_vgpu_i2c_edid *edid = &vgpu->display.i2c_edid;  in edid_get_byte()
132 if (!vgpu->display.i2c_edid.edid_available) in reset_gmbus_controller()
134 vgpu->display.i2c_edid.gmbus.phase = GMBUS_IDLE_PHASE; in reset_gmbus_controller()
162 vgpu->display.i2c_edid.state = I2C_GMBUS; in gmbus0_mmio_write()
163 vgpu->display.i2c_edid.gmbus.phase = GMBUS_IDLE_PHASE; in gmbus0_mmio_write()
170 vgpu->display.i2c_edid.port = port; in gmbus0_mmio_write()
171 vgpu->display.i2c_edid.edid_available = true; in gmbus0_mmio_write()
181 struct intel_vgpu_i2c_edid *i2c_edid = &vgpu->display.i2c_edid; in gmbus1_mmio_write() local
211 i2c_edid->gmbus.total_byte_count = in gmbus1_mmio_write()
217 i2c_edid->slave_selected = true; in gmbus1_mmio_write()
226 i2c_edid->current_edid_read = in gmbus1_mmio_write()
229 i2c_edid->gmbus.cycle_type = gmbus1_bus_cycle(wvalue); in gmbus1_mmio_write()
249 i2c_edid->gmbus.phase = GMBUS_IDLE_PHASE; in gmbus1_mmio_write()
261 i2c_edid->gmbus.phase = GMBUS_DATA_PHASE; in gmbus1_mmio_write()
293 struct intel_vgpu_i2c_edid *i2c_edid = &vgpu->display.i2c_edid; in gmbus3_mmio_read() local
294 int byte_left = i2c_edid->gmbus.total_byte_count - in gmbus3_mmio_read()
295 i2c_edid->current_edid_read; in gmbus3_mmio_read()
317 switch (i2c_edid->gmbus.cycle_type) { in gmbus3_mmio_read()
320 i2c_edid->gmbus.phase = GMBUS_IDLE_PHASE; in gmbus3_mmio_read()
325 i2c_edid->gmbus.phase = GMBUS_WAIT_PHASE; in gmbus3_mmio_read()
482 struct intel_vgpu_i2c_edid *i2c_edid = &vgpu->display.i2c_edid; in intel_gvt_i2c_handle_aux_ch_write() local
518 i2c_edid->aux_ch.i2c_over_aux_ch = true; in intel_gvt_i2c_handle_aux_ch_write()
519 i2c_edid->aux_ch.aux_ch_mot = true; in intel_gvt_i2c_handle_aux_ch_write()
524 i2c_edid->state = I2C_AUX_CH; in intel_gvt_i2c_handle_aux_ch_write()
525 i2c_edid->port = port_idx; in intel_gvt_i2c_handle_aux_ch_write()
526 i2c_edid->slave_selected = true; in intel_gvt_i2c_handle_aux_ch_write()
530 i2c_edid->edid_available = true; in intel_gvt_i2c_handle_aux_ch_write()
545 if (i2c_edid->edid_available && i2c_edid->slave_selected) { in intel_gvt_i2c_handle_aux_ch_write()
569 struct intel_vgpu_i2c_edid *edid = &vgpu->display.i2c_edid; in intel_vgpu_init_i2c_edid()